How to Choose the Right Brake Replacement Kit

When building a complete brake replacement kit for a first-time DIYer, prioritize fitment, pad compound, rotor material, included hardware, and the tools you’ll need. First, confirm vehicle fit: these kits are vehicle-specific and use OE-style rotors and matched ceramic pads — always use the fit tool on the product page to verify compatibility before ordering. Ceramic pads trade slightly less bedding time and low dust for generally quieter operation in everyday driving; they’re a great choice for commuter cars and family SUVs. Rotors in these MaxOne kits are precision-machined from cast iron (some listings note higher-grade or heavier steel), which balances strength, heat tolerance, and cost. Look for kits that include necessary hardware (shims, clips) to avoid surprises during installation.

For first-time installers, add these tools and consumables to your parts list: a quality floor jack and jack stands (safety first), lug wrench or impact with correct sockets, torque wrench, C-clamp or piston tool for retracting calipers, brake cleaner, high-temp brake grease/anti-seize for pad backing and caliper slides, and a wire brush. Consider adding an inexpensive caliper hanger strap and rubber gloves to keep things tidy. Follow a proper bed-in procedure after installation (several moderate stops to transfer a pad layer) and torque lug nuts to manufacturer spec.

Frequently Asked Questions

Do I need to replace both pads and rotors at the same time?

Not always, but replacing pads and rotors together gives the most consistent braking feel and helps avoid premature wear. If rotors are below minimum thickness, warped, or heavily scored, replace them with the pads. If rotors are in good condition and within spec, new pads alone can be acceptable.

What extra tools and supplies should a first-time DIYer buy?

Essential items: a quality floor jack and jack stands, torque wrench, lug socket, ratchet and socket set, C-clamp or caliper piston tool, brake cleaner, high-temp brake grease/anti-seize, and protective gloves. A caliper hanger and a wire brush make the job cleaner and easier.

How do I bed in new pads and rotors?

Perform a bedding procedure of 8–12 moderate stops from about 30–40 mph down to 5–10 mph without coming to a full emergency stop, allowing the brakes to cool between cycles. This helps transfer an even layer of pad material to the rotor surface and reduces the chance of noise and uneven wear.
